Magic for Humans Spain - Season 1

Season 1
Episodes

Pasatiempos
Mago Pop makes chef Hideki Matsuhisa's sushi come alive, conjures a collector's dream car out of thin air and stuns gamer Cristinini with a card trick.

El tiempo vuela
The concept of time inspires Mago Pop to attempt 10 tricks in two minutes, entertain youngsters with a calculator and wow retirees with teleportation.

Ritmos de vida
Mago Pop demos an Oreo that can refill its cream layer, self-tying shoelaces and a Superman-inspired yoga pose. Featuring Miss World Spain Mar Aguilera.

Love is in the Air
Mago Pop ponders matters of the heart while performing tricks involving origami, linked wedding rings, a surprise hidden in a cake and a levitating nun.

Todo es mentira
Candies that change color in a child's clenched fist. A wine glass that defies the laws of gravity. Sometimes what we believe to be true actually isn't!

El túnel del terror
Tricks involving a telepathic connection, a creepy doll and a high-dive platform explore the emotion of fear. Featuring "Verónica" director Paco Plaza.
